 The Game Revealed He Hasn't Feel Like This Since Hearing The Notorious BIG's "Juicy"

 
 The Game shared the revelation during an appearance on the Rap Radar podcast, during which he was asked about his beef with Eminem. According to the rapper, he diss Slim Shady because no one else does, and it has nothing to do with anything personal.
 
“No, it's not personal. I like Eminem too," the rapper said. “I remember the first time I heard 'Hi, My name is'. I was amazed by this. I felt the same feeling when I first heard Biggie's 'Juicy'. So yeah, I always liked Eminem and then with the whole Aftermath and Shady thing, he was on The Documentary.” 
 
The Game added, "I think me and the issues with 50 Cent kind of made him choose sides, and he wasn't doing that shit I did. He was like, 'I'm going with 50. Fuck these brothers'. But yeah, I felt Hip Hop had to be interesting. These guys these days are so boring.. it always seems like someone has to die, or some sh*t;
 
 Despite their high regard for  Detroit rap legend Eminem, The Game has been eyeing Eminem for months.In March, the 42-year-old rapper challenged Eminem to a hits battle during a visit to Drink Champs. The rapper upped the ante last month when The Game dropped the diss track titled "The Black Slim Shady" from his new album, "Drillmatic: Heart Vs. The Mind,” which arrived on August 12. The 10-minute song features the rapper taking aim at everything related to Eminem, from his ex-wife Kim Mathers and daughter Hailie to his race and struggles with drug addiction.
